The 47 Morning Update with Ben Ferguson Episode Summary: "Zelenskyy Crashes & Burns-Epic Oval Office Meltdown (SPECIAL Emergency POD)" Release Date: March 1, 2025
I. Introduction
In a rare emergency episode of The 47 Morning Update, host Ben Ferguson teams up with Senator Ted Cruz at the Club for Growth conference in Florida to dissect what has been labeled the most disastrous Oval Office meeting in U.S. history. This special podcast deviates from the regular Monday, Wednesday, and Friday schedule to provide immediate, in-depth analysis of the contentious encounter between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skyy and former President Donald Trump.
II. The Oval Office Meeting: An Overview
The central focus of the episode is the contentious meeting between President Donald Trump and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skyy. Ben Ferguson sets the stage by highlighting the unusual circumstances that led to this emergency podcast: Zelenskyy's visit, which was ostensibly to negotiate a peace deal, devolved into a public confrontation.

III. Analysis of the Meeting's Fallout
Senator Ted Cruz offers a scathing critique of Zelenskyy's behavior, labeling the meeting a "catastrophic" failure. He underscores that Zelenskyy's intent was to secure support for peace and strengthen Ukraine's position, but instead, he chose to publicly attack Trump.
Notable Insights:
- Ted Cruz (03:13): "President Zelensky showed up in the Oval Office and decided he was there to battle Donald Trump, decided he was there to insult Donald Trump... I believe this will go down as the most disastrous Oval Office meeting in the history of our nation."
Cruz emphasizes that such behavior is unprecedented, noting that previous foreign leaders conduct disagreements privately, away from the public eye.
IV. Broader Implications on U.S. Foreign Policy and the Ukraine War
The discussion delves into the broader context of U.S. foreign policy, particularly focusing on the Nord Stream 2 pipeline—a critical factor in the Ukraine-Russia conflict.
Key Points:
- Ted Cruz (09:19): "The entire purpose of Nord Stream 2 was to enable Russia to invade Ukraine. In December of 2019, I authored sanctions legislation that shut down Nord Stream 2. Putin literally stopped building that pipeline the day that President Trump signed my sanctions legislation into law."
Cruz credits Trump's strong stance on Nord Stream 2 for delaying Russia's aggressive actions, contrasting it with President Biden's perceived weakness, which Cruz argues emboldened Russia to resume construction and ultimately invade Ukraine.
- Ben Ferguson (11:31): "Without having that money come in from the oil and gas, they couldn't fund the war."
This points to the significant role of U.S. sanctions and financial aid in shaping the dynamics of the conflict.
V. Contrasting Reactions: Zelenskyy vs. Other Leaders
To highlight the unconventional nature of Zelenskyy's approach, Ferguson and Cruz compare his behavior with that of other foreign leaders, specifically British Prime Minister Keir Starmer.
Comparison Highlights:
-
Keir Starmer (14:13 - 15:00): During a joint session with Trump, Starmer maintained decorum despite probing questions, focusing on productive discussions about economic and security deals.
-
Ted Cruz (15:24): "That's a pro move."
Cruz praises Starmer's professionalism, contrasting it sharply with Zelenskyy's confrontational demeanor in the Oval Office, which lacked the necessary diplomatic finesse expected in such high-stakes meetings.
